Honey Wings

Cooking time:  10 minutes (1 hour for marination)
Serves: 5 to 6 persons

Ingredients

Wings Marinade

  • 16 chicken wings (fork them in a bowl)
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1 tbsp lemon juice
  • 1 tsp crushed red chilis
  • 2 tbsp soy sauce
  • 1 tsp garlic paste
  • 1 tsp ginger paste

Batter

  • 1 egg
  • 3 tbsp corn starch
  • 4 tsp all purpose flour
  • 1 pinch baking powder (optional)
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1 tsp red chili powder
  • 1 tsp crushed red chilis

Sauce

  • 1 and 1/2 tbsp oil
  • 2 tbsp garlic (chopped)
  • 1 tbsp sesame seeds
  • 3 tbsp honey

Tip: For best results, use measuring utensils.

Method

  1. Mix the marinade ingredients in a bowl and add wings to it. Cover the wings well with the marinade. Leave aside for 1 hour. Prepare the batter.
  2. After about 1 hour, take the wings out of the marinade put them in the batter and keep aside.
  3. Deep fry them right before serving. Keep aside on a paper towel.
  4. Sauce: Take a karahi, add oil and put on medium heat. Once oil is heated, add garlic and fry for a few seconds. Add the sesame seeds and honey. Mix well. Add the fried wings and toss them so that sauce covers them completely. Serve hot.
